Off-price is a trading format based on discount pricing. Off-price retailers are independent of manufacturers and buy large volumes of branded goods directly from them. The off-price retail model relies on the purchase of over-produced, or excess, branded goods at a lower price, thus being able to sell to consumers at a discount compared to ...

The "Christmas Price Index" is calculated by adding the cost of the items in the song. The "True Cost of Christmas," however, is calculated by buying a partridge in a pear tree on each of the twelve days, buying two turtle doves from the second day onward, for a total of 22 turtle doves, etc., for the complete set of 364 items. December 1, 1973 (Saturday) Papua New Guinea. Papua New Guinea was granted self-government by Australia in advance of eventual independence. No ceremonies were held because of the danger of violence from anti-independence groups, and at 10:00 a.m. at Port Moresby, Australian administrator Les Johnson administered the oath of office to Chief Minister Michael Somare.

A white Christmas is a Christmas with the presence of snow, [1] either on Christmas Eve or on Christmas Day, depending on local tradition. The phenomenon is most common in the northern countries of the Northern Hemisphere.
